以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.net/bbs/index.asp)
--  专家坐堂  (http://foxtable.net/bbs/list.asp?boardid=2)
----  [求助]能否给一个处理临时表的思路?  (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=39620)

--  作者:gzdw
--  发布时间:2013/8/28 14:18:00
--  [求助]能否给一个处理临时表的思路?

我要处理的数据都是从XLS文件中提取。假如正常的导入XLS文件处理,就会

在项目中产生一个内部表。但是这样会带来太多内部表的问题。

现在想把需要处理的数据放入临时表中,退出项目时,自己消除。

 

请问大致的思路如何?


--  作者:Bin
--  发布时间:2013/8/28 14:24:00
--  
参考这里 http://www.foxtable.com/bbs/dispbbs.asp?boardid=2&id=38531
--  作者:gzdw
--  发布时间:2013/8/28 14:41:00
--  

请问主要思路是否是产生一个临时查询表?

 

 

using DataSet1 As new System.Data.DataSet

Dim Connection As  New System.Data.OleDb.OleDbConnection

 

Connection.ConnectionString  =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" _

+ Vars("Path") + ";Extended Properties=\'Excel 8.0;HDR=yes ;IMEX=2\'"

 

Dim adapter As New System.Data.OleDb.OleDbDataAdapter("SELECT * FROM [" & Forms("窗口1").Controls("TabControl1").SelectedPage.name & "] ", Connection)

 

adapter.Fill(DataSet1)

Tables("窗口1_Table1").DataSource =  DataSet1.Tables(0) \'按实际修改表名

Connection.Close()


--  作者:Bin
--  发布时间:2013/8/28 14:42:00
--  
当然是临时表!